Looking for storm and wind reports in Harris County, Georgia? Official National Weather Service (NWS) and Storm Prediction Center (SPC) records show 31 severe weather events in the last 12 months — 19 high-wind reports with gusts up to 50 mph, plus 12 hail reports with hail up to 0.75". The most recent recorded storm activity was in September 2026. This page updates daily: every event comes straight from official NOAA data — no estimates, no modeling, just the record.
